Overview of ai in hr

Artificial intelligence in HR refers to the use of machine learning, natural language processing and advanced analytics to automate processes, enhance decision-making and improve workforce management. These technologies enable HR teams to analyze large volumes of employee data, generate insights and streamline operations across the employee lifecycle.

Publicly available insights from The Hackett Group® indicate that leading organizations are leveraging AI to improve efficiency, reduce costs and enhance the employee experience. AI enables HR teams to shift focus from manual, repetitive tasks to strategic initiatives such as workforce planning, talent development and organizational design.

AI capabilities in HR typically include:

  • Resume screening and candidate matching
  • Employee sentiment analysis
  • Workforce analytics and forecasting
  • Automated HR service delivery
  • Personalized learning and development recommendations

The adoption of AI in HR is accelerating as organizations recognize its potential to deliver measurable improvements in productivity and effectiveness. When integrated into a broader digital HR strategy, AI can significantly enhance both operational performance and strategic impact.

Benefits of ai in hr

Improved operational efficiency

AI automates repetitive and time-consuming HR processes such as resume screening, interview scheduling and employee query handling. This reduces administrative workload and allows HR professionals to focus on higher-value activities.

Automation also improves process consistency and reduces the risk of human error, leading to more reliable outcomes.

Enhanced talent acquisition

AI-driven tools can analyze large candidate pools and identify the best matches based on skills, experience and organizational fit. This improves the quality of hires and shortens recruitment cycles.

Additionally, AI can help eliminate unconscious bias by standardizing evaluation criteria and focusing on data-driven insights.

Data-driven decision-making

AI enables HR leaders to leverage workforce data for predictive and prescriptive analytics. This supports better decisions related to hiring, retention, compensation and workforce planning.

For example, predictive models can identify employees at risk of leaving, enabling proactive retention strategies.

Better employee experience

AI-powered chatbots and virtual assistants provide employees with instant access to HR services and information. Personalized recommendations for learning and career development enhance engagement and satisfaction.

These capabilities contribute to a more responsive and employee-centric HR function.

Cost optimization

By automating processes and improving decision-making, AI helps reduce operational costs in HR. It also enables more efficient allocation of resources and better management of workforce-related expenses.

Use cases of ai in hr

Talent acquisition and recruitment

Intelligent candidate screening

AI tools can analyze resumes and rank candidates based on predefined criteria, significantly reducing the time required for initial screening. This allows recruiters to focus on high-potential candidates.

Interview automation and assessment

AI can support interview scheduling, generate interview questions and even analyze candidate responses. This improves efficiency and consistency in the hiring process.

Employee engagement and experience

Sentiment analysis

AI can analyze employee feedback from surveys, emails and collaboration platforms to identify trends in engagement and morale. This enables HR teams to address issues proactively.

Personalized employee journeys

AI-driven platforms can provide tailored recommendations for training, career development and internal mobility opportunities, enhancing employee satisfaction and retention.

Learning and development

Adaptive learning platforms

AI can recommend personalized learning paths based on an employee’s role, skills and career goals. This improves the effectiveness of training programs and accelerates skill development.

Skills gap analysis

By analyzing workforce data, AI can identify skill gaps and recommend targeted interventions. This supports strategic workforce planning and capability building.

Workforce planning and analytics

Predictive workforce modeling

AI enables HR leaders to forecast workforce needs based on business growth, market trends and internal data. This improves planning accuracy and reduces talent shortages.

Attrition prediction

AI models can identify employees at risk of leaving, allowing organizations to implement targeted retention strategies.

HR service delivery

Virtual HR assistants

AI-powered chatbots can handle routine employee queries related to policies, benefits and payroll. This improves service delivery and reduces the workload on HR teams.

Process automation

AI can automate workflows such as onboarding, performance reviews and compliance tracking, ensuring consistency and efficiency.
